The biggest practical difference is form factor: these aren't the same kind of device. OG E-Nano is a desktop, Linx Gaia is a portable. Pick based on whether you want something portable or something stationary.
Linx Gaia is the cheaper option at $160 compared with $200 for the OG E-Nano, about $40 less. Live retailer pricing can shift, so confirm before buying.
OG E-Nano uses convection heating, while the Linx Gaia uses primarily convection with some conduction. Heating style influences flavor profile, vapor density, and how forgiving the device is to draw technique.
OG E-Nano is the lighter unit at ~113g, around 33g less than the Linx Gaia at 146 grams. The lighter device is easier to carry and pocket day-to-day.
Linx Gaia is the take-anywhere choice. It's a portable, battery-powered unit, while the OG E-Nano is built for home use, where bigger heaters, AC power, and larger chambers make sense.
OG E-Nano controls heat with rotary knob, while the Linx Gaia uses digital (precise). Linx Gaia gives you finer per-degree control.
